We stayed here in April for 5 days. Pros: The grounds are beautiful and well maintained. The staff were very helpful and accomodating, including the maid service. The mineral bath tubs are nice and get maintained and clean. They have multiple, but some can only be used by 2 people at a time or close friends. Cons: Extremely noisy because guests are partying 24/7 in part because Hot tubs never close and they have an onsite bar. Our room walls were paper thin and facing the parking lot and we still heard snoring one night and other nights of late night partiers (2am!). If you want rest, go somewhere else. The rooms need updating: The shower tile is aged/cracked and the toilet clogged up twice because it doesn't work properly. The rugs are dirty. Just trying to give an honest review so folks are not suprised like we were.…

We visited on a day pass to enjoy the advertised eight Hot Springs pools. Changing room but no lockers with locks available. We were disappointed in the variety of hot springs. They did have 8 pools but the temperatures didn't vary too much. It was a cool day we visited so we wanted the warmer pools which were crowded by the same people the duration of our visit.
